Francois Gouget : include: Add the missing inaddr.h and in6addr. h include directives.

Alexandre Julliard julliard at winehq.org
Fri Dec 9 14:41:38 CST 2011


Module: wine
Branch: master
Commit: 653c1d76d063d48decba2592c7187d0c58d343fa
URL:    http://source.winehq.org/git/wine.git/?a=commit;h=653c1d76d063d48decba2592c7187d0c58d343fa

Author: Francois Gouget <fgouget at free.fr>
Date:   Fri Dec  9 12:00:39 2011 +0100

include: Add the missing inaddr.h and in6addr.h include directives.

---

 dlls/iphlpapi/icmp.c   |    2 ++
 dlls/iphlpapi/ifenum.h |    2 +-
 include/ipexport.h     |    3 +++
 include/mprapi.h       |    2 +-
 include/ras.h          |    2 ++
 include/ws2def.h       |    2 +-
 6 files changed, 10 insertions(+), 3 deletions(-)

diff --git a/dlls/iphlpapi/icmp.c b/dlls/iphlpapi/icmp.c
index 78b91c6..fb87fe2 100644
--- a/dlls/iphlpapi/icmp.c
+++ b/dlls/iphlpapi/icmp.c
@@ -63,6 +63,8 @@
 # include <sys/poll.h>
 #endif
 
+#define USE_WS_PREFIX
+
 #include "windef.h"
 #include "winbase.h"
 #include "winerror.h"
diff --git a/dlls/iphlpapi/ifenum.h b/dlls/iphlpapi/ifenum.h
index 1a55376..228d7ee 100644
--- a/dlls/iphlpapi/ifenum.h
+++ b/dlls/iphlpapi/ifenum.h
@@ -37,8 +37,8 @@
 
 #include "windef.h"
 #include "winbase.h"
-#include "iprtrmib.h"
 #define USE_WS_PREFIX
+#include "iprtrmib.h"
 #include "winsock2.h"
 
 #define MAX_INTERFACE_PHYSADDR    8
diff --git a/include/ipexport.h b/include/ipexport.h
index 71a44ba..a0e30ba 100644
--- a/include/ipexport.h
+++ b/include/ipexport.h
@@ -21,6 +21,9 @@
 #ifndef __WINE_IPEXPORT_H
 #define __WINE_IPEXPORT_H
 
+#include <in6addr.h>
+#include <inaddr.h>
+
 typedef ULONG IPAddr;
 typedef ULONG IPMask;
 typedef ULONG IP_STATUS;
diff --git a/include/mprapi.h b/include/mprapi.h
index 2eec3b9..1860f98 100644
--- a/include/mprapi.h
+++ b/include/mprapi.h
@@ -21,7 +21,7 @@
 
 #include <lmcons.h>
 #include <ras.h>
-/* FIXME: #include <in6addr.h> */
+#include <in6addr.h>
 
 #define MAX_DEVICE_NAME                 128
 #define MAX_DEVICETYPE_NAME              16
diff --git a/include/ras.h b/include/ras.h
index 3a75f41..f9fad2e 100644
--- a/include/ras.h
+++ b/include/ras.h
@@ -25,6 +25,8 @@
 extern "C" {
 #endif
 #include <pshpack4.h>
+#include <inaddr.h>
+#include <in6addr.h>
 
 #define RAS_MaxCallbackNumber RAS_MaxPhoneNumber
 #define RAS_MaxDeviceName     128
diff --git a/include/ws2def.h b/include/ws2def.h
index 8c1fc4a..ac68e2b 100644
--- a/include/ws2def.h
+++ b/include/ws2def.h
@@ -19,7 +19,7 @@
 #ifndef _WS2DEF_
 #define _WS2DEF_
 
-/* FIXME: #include <inaddr.h> */
+#include <inaddr.h>
 
 #ifdef USE_WS_PREFIX
 #define WS(x)    WS_##x




More information about the wine-cvs mailing list